Tip to build a backlink in your website

Discussion in 'All Other Search Engines' started by MrJack Mcfreder, Oct 22, 2010.

  1. #1
    Hi,

    maybe you have link exchange with some websites but, they don't seem to be shown up in google,bing,yahoo ??

    the answer is that your link doesn't have a quality, it's a just a forgotten link.anyway here's two types of backlinks:



    1- Backlink with description: (it's certainly very powerful)

    this link must be written as follow:

    <a title="Google" href="http://google.co.ma">Google</a><br>some description ...

    2- A singleword backink : (it's certainly powerful)

    this link must be written as follow:

    <a title="Google" href="http://google.co.ma">Google</a>


    Notice: don't use ( h1,h2,h3,...,p,em,..) in your backlinks, because,those tags must be used just for your own contents pages,posts.

    Ideal link structure looks likes this:
    “Some relevant text. More text <a href="http://site.com">anchor of your link</a> and some text. And a few words to the end.”

    But any backlink will not work if it is not indexed.
